How to prepare for a job interview at Roe Villa Knockbracken
✨Demonstrate Your Expertise
Be prepared to discuss your clinical experience and specific cases where you've made a significant impact. Highlight your skills in assessment, intervention, and evaluation, as these are crucial for a Consultant Practitioner Psychologist.
✨Showcase Your Leadership Skills
As a Band 8C role, leadership is key. Share examples of how you've led teams or projects, mentored colleagues, or contributed to service development. This will demonstrate your capability to take on a senior position.
✨Understand the Organization's Values
Research BHSCT's values and mission. Be ready to explain how your personal values align with theirs and how you can contribute to their goals, especially in improving patient care and outcomes.
✨Prepare for Scenario-Based Questions
Expect scenario-based questions that assess your problem-solving and decision-making skills. Practice articulating your thought process and the rationale behind your decisions in hypothetical situations relevant to the role.
